Private Colleges & Universities Community Service Scholarship For Multicultural Students

The Private Colleges & Universities Community Service Scholarship For Multicultural Students is a scholarship sponsored by Alloy Education.

Scholarship information:

Amount of Scholarship: $2,000 up to 5 winners each year
Application Deadline: 29-January
Scholarship Requirements: Applicants must submit an application as well as an essay about their community service involvement. The essay should not exceed 1,200 words. Candidate must also submit high school transcript, and recommendations that will verify involvement in the community (other than family members).
Eligibility: College freshman
